AI Summary
-
Revises requirements for financing statement names for individual debtors: statements must include the name shown on an unexpired driver's license or identification card issued by the Department of Motor Vehicles; if no such license or card exists, the individual name or surname and first personal name of the debtor is sufficient.
-
Makes it a violation of the Unruh Civil Rights Act for a secured party to decline credit or offer less favorable terms to a debtor based solely on the debtor lacking an unexpired driver's license or identification card when determining the name for the financing statement.
-
Implements transitional provisions effective January 1, 2015, allowing previously filed financing statements to remain effective without modification, though continuation statements filed after that date must comply with the new naming requirements.
-
Establishes that security interests perfected before January 1, 2015, remain perfected if they satisfy the new requirements as of that date, and unperfected interests may become perfected either automatically or upon meeting the amended requirements.
-
Allows authorized persons to file initial or continuation statements to continue effectiveness of pre-2015 financing statements or perfect security interests under the new provisions.
